
Monday, July 25, 2016

How far from Mars to Downtown Houston?

Is that the right number in miles in the green sign? 

Downtown Mars Mural by - West wall 

Downtown Mars Mural west-facing facade July 2016
Mars Rover mural detail (Caroline Street) 

South-facing facade of Downtown Mars building (Direct Auto Auction on Leeland) (April 2016 pic) 

No comments:

Post a Comment